                Yes! I think that a good, intuitive bandwidth control
feature for ISA Server would be a killer application. It doesn't matter
if you run a small network or a large network, being able to control
both the amount of bandwidth by an app/user/group at a single point in
time, and being able to set quotas for user/groups is critical. The
former allows you to insure that bandwidth for required business
functions is always available and the latter allows you to throttle
abusive users and make them accountable.
